<description>&#60;p&#62;To me, it can just be easier buying something new vs. something used.  For new items there's tons of places you can buy from, either in person or online.  There's also a clear price/value for the item.  For used stuff, it can be really hard to find exactly what you want.  If you want a used mountain buggy (to borrow someone else's example) it's not like you can walk into any baby store and have one be available.  Plus, when people sell used items the prices can be more subjective.  &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;A couple weeks ago I was trying to buy a used bike trailer and it's just so much more of a hassle.  But it's not something we're going to use a lot so I don't want to buy new.
